The True Cost of Hiring a Receptionist

In today’s competitive business world, more companies are turning to call centers and answering services to minimize costs, without compromising customer service quality and reliability. First-rate customer service is essential to retaining customers and earning new ones. Small to medium size businesses shouldn’t overlook the advantages of partnering with a 24/7 call center for their company’s customer service needs during the day, after-hours and high traffic call times.
